Bow Brickhill eCommerce website Designer Lancashire, United Kingdom
United Kingdom (GB)
Lancashire Region
Bow Brickhill City
Latitude: 51.98 Longitude -0.66
EvoPages is great!
United Kingdom (GB)
Bow Brickhill City
Latitude: 51.98 Longitude -0.66